Attention has been hypothesized to act as a sequential gating mechanism for the orderly processing of letters in words. These same visuo-attentional processes are assumed to partake in some but not all visual search tasks. In the current study, 60 adults with varying degrees of reading abilities, ranging from expert readers to severely impaired dyslexic readers, completed an attentionally demanding visual conjunction search task thought to heavily rely on the dorsal visual stream. A visual feature search task served as an internal control. According to the dorsal view of dyslexia, reading problems should go hand in hand with specific problems in visual conjunction search – particularly elevated conjunction search slopes (time per search item) – which would be interpreted as a problem with visual attention. Results showed that reading problems were associated with slower visual search, especially conjunction search. However, problems with reading were not associated with increased conjunction search slopes but instead with increased conjunction search intercepts, traditionally not interpreted as reflecting attentional processes. Our data are hard to reconcile with hypothesized problems in dyslexia with the serial moving of an attentional spotlight across a visual scene or a page of text.
